Output 3958f010bb3d99d694ee63e5b82a5e53d02b8e17fd8df79c716e035e2804534b:2

value
50359236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ee51e704647d79edd8f349766dd4943531fec61 OP_EQUAL
address
MGYvDvTiqxJoQpYnwvKjsxeWsdQvsqj65y
transaction
3958f010bb3d99d694ee63e5b82a5e53d02b8e17fd8df79c716e035e2804534b
spent
true